CompFox AI Summary

The Workers' Compensation Appeals Board granted reconsideration for lien claimants Anguizola and IHS after their liens were disallowed due to a failure to meet their burden of proof. The Board found the record insufficient because lien claimants' exhibits were not properly considered by the trial judge and a proper evidentiary record was not established. Consequently, the case is remanded to the trial level for further proceedings and a new decision regarding Anguizola and IHS's lien claims. The liens of Advanced Radiology and Expansion Services remain disallowed as they did not seek reconsideration.
